Abbeymead is a modern suburb of the city of Gloucester in Gloucestershire, England. It lies approximately three miles south‑east of Gloucester city centre and is bounded by the suburbs of Coney Hill to the north‑west, Barnwood and Hucclecote to the north and north‑east, Matson to the south‑west and the M5 motorway to the south and east. The area is mostly connected with segregated bicycle paths into Gloucester city along Metz Way. The village of Upton St Leonards is directly across the M5 motorway. Abbeymead is part of the broader Abbeydale and Abbeymead community, which is a contemporary residential area within reach of the city’s amenities and transport links.
